Hello everyone,

I am interested in the durability and overall longevity of the IKEA Hemnes series, especially with continuous use. My specific question is: How well does the Hemnes furniture, whether a dresser, bed, or wardrobe, actually hold up to the stresses of everyday, long-term use? I am particularly interested in experiences related to material fatigue, warping of the wooden parts, stability of the joints, and the surface finish. Are there any known weak points or recommendations regarding care and usage to maximize the service life?

I look forward to hearing about your experiences, ideally including how long you have used the furniture. Thank you in advance!

I have been using a HEMNES chest of drawers for about five years. The construction is sturdy, but the edges show slight signs of wear over time. It is important not to overload the furniture and to clean it regularly.

Hello bar62,

Your question about the long-term load capacity of the IKEA HEMNES series is well chosen, as there are several important factors to consider. Basically, the HEMNES furniture consists of solid wood carcass furniture made from pine, treated with stains and lacquer. This makes them more durable and usually longer-lasting than many chipboard or MDF products.

- Load capacity: The furniture holds up very well in everyday use, especially when the load is evenly distributed. However, excessive weight or point loads should be avoided.

- Material fatigue: As emmett already mentioned, after prolonged use, slight wear can occur in heavily stressed areas such as edges and drawer slides.

- Joint stability: The joints are usually well-made, but regular checks and tightening of screws if necessary help maintain stability.

- Care instructions: Furniture in this series does not tolerate high humidity or strong sunlight. Wiping with a damp, not wet, cloth and avoiding direct sunlight will extend the surface quality.

In summary: HEMNES is good furniture that lasts many years with normal use – but it is advisable to pay attention to care and appropriate loading.

I have been satisfied with my HEMNES bed after three years. The wood quality is sturdy, although there were minor adjustments needed with the screws along the way, which I tightened. With maintenance as recommended, everything works well.

Interesting point, but I think it’s important to clearly differentiate here: The pine wood used in the HEMNES range is a soft coniferous wood. This means it can be more prone to dents and scratches than hardwoods – a fundamental limitation for durability under heavy, continuous use.

Regarding warping: In humid rooms or areas with strongly fluctuating humidity, warping and stress in solid wood elements can indeed occur. Therefore, the intended usage environment should be taken into account.

For long-term stability, joint methods and screw quality are also critical: IKEA often uses mortise and dowel joints combined with screws. Theoretically solid, but assembly quality matters – those who build carefully and perform timely adjustments after a few months can significantly extend the lifespan.

I consider the series to be solid, as long as you don’t have exaggerated expectations that you would have for high-quality solid wood or handcrafted furniture.

In summary, the IKEA HEMNES series is a fairly solid option for long-term use, as long as it is used within reasonable limits.

Important to know:
- The material is pine wood, which can be durable with proper care but requires more maintenance compared to veneered MDF.
- The joints are well-engineered, but assembly and maintenance are crucial for durability.
- Damage such as warping or wear can occur under unfavorable humidity conditions or heavy loads.
- Tightening screws regularly and handling the furniture carefully will extend its lifespan.

Practical experience confirms that under normal residential use, the furniture performs reliably for several years. However, for more heavily used environments or professional applications, more robust alternatives are available.
